Virtual Therapy: A Accessible Solution for Mental Health
In today's fast-paced world, seeking mental health support can sometimes feel daunting. Traditional therapy often involves scheduling appointments, commuting to sessions, and scheduling time into a busy routine. Fortunately, online therapy has emerged as a remarkable alternative, offering a convenient solution for individuals wanting mental health assistance. With online therapy, you can connect with licensed therapists from the comfort of your own home, at times that work your schedule. This eliminates geographical limitations and allows for greater confidentiality, making it an compelling option for many people.
A key strength of online therapy is its accessibility. Sessions can be conducted via video call, phone, or even instant messaging, allowing you to connect with a therapist at your own pace and in a setting that feels secure. This can minimize the anxiety often associated with offline therapy appointments.
- Moreover, online therapy platforms often offer a wider range of therapists specializing in different areas of mental health, increasing your chances of finding the right fit for your needs.
- The cost of online therapy can also be more affordable compared to traditional therapy, making it a viable option for many individuals.
Connecting with a Therapist: Online vs. In-Person
Deciding if to connect with a therapist online or in person is a unique choice. Neither methods offer valuable benefits. Online therapy provides ease, allowing you to access sessions from the comfort of your own home. In-person therapy, on the other part, can offer a more direct connection and opportunity for nonverbal interaction.
- When choosing amongst online and in-person therapy, weigh your preferences.
- Think about your degree of ease with technology and online interactions.
- Analyze the relevance of face-to-face interaction.
Ultimately, the best method is the one that feels most appropriate for you.
